We were struck by the very limited assumptions set out by the defendants generally in this phase. The only assumption of relevance is in the master assumptions where it makes it clear that ten Sample Claimants will be drawn from each of the main GLOs with the expectation of reducing this to 40 sample claimants. We record, as requested by the parties, that we have budgeted the parties’ costs on the basis of there being 40 claimants with Mercedes, PCD and Ford each having 10 claimants and Nissan and Renault having 5 each. If this situation should alter, the parties will need to reconsider their budgets for this phase, amongst others.
Given the limited assumptions we have reduced the average figure for the Lead and ALGLO defendants from just over £110,000 to £100,000 for those with ten Sample Claimants and allowed £60,000 for those with five claimants.
The only Non-ALGLO defendant whose claim has not been agreed at £5,000 is Vauxhall. The claim for £17,000 for the assumed very little involvement involves four fee earners spending 17 hours together with time for leading and junior counsel. This compares with most other defendants spending 10 hours (at lower rates) and without involving counsel. We do not see this as a reasonable approach, even with the counter proposal of £13,000 and so have allowed the sum of £5,000.
The claimants have also made offers on this basis. As a result, the offers for Nissan and Renault are lower because they would only be facing five Sample Claimants each.
